Failed Assumptions
I always try not to assume things. It never ends on a good note. My husband says when you Assume something you make an A**-U-Me as in when you assume you make an a** out of you and me lol.
Well sadly last night my poor little baby cried for about 20 minutes because I assumed it was my husbands cousins son. We had a few cousins over for my son to play with and they had a mini slumber party. After all the kids passed out I went into my room to lay down. A few hours later I heard crying that was so sad. I did not think it was my son since he was out like a light when I put him in his crib. Plus it was a cry like I have never heard! I thought it was my husbands 1 year old so I just stayed in bed trying not to be a busy body about why the little guy wouldn't go back to sleep. I thought to myself they will figure it out go back to sleep.
Well apparently they thought the same thing about my son. They assumed I knew it was my Bubba and that we were tying to sleep train him to be on his room on his own. None of us wanted to tell one another how to parent so my sweet Bubba cried and cried. I got up about 15 minutes later to see if who I thought was crying needed a baba warmed up. I came down the hall way to hear the cries coming from my own son's room.
My heart sunk when I realized it was my boy! I felt horrible that I had not rescued him. Normally at night if he cries I am in there like a swift water rescue team to see what he needs. He was sitting up in his crib binkie still in his mouth crying at the top of his lungs. He whimpered like a puppy when I picked him up. It broke my heart that he was so upset. He fell asleep when all the kids were still in the living room playing so when he woke up alone in the dark I am sure he was scared. After a baba and some snuggling he was fine but oh my I was not. I felt horrible that by assuming it was "someone else kid" that my little guy had to get so upset. From now on I will not assume things when it comes to babies!

Liz (me) Needs a Bathroom Makeover!
| Silver handles and Gold Handles do not go together! |
I am embarrassed that my bathroom needs a make over so badly. When we first move into our current home I was 5 months pregnant and had no desire to decorate. The bathroom was a very ugly toothpaste like turquoise green that I did not like. A friend of ours agreed to paint the bathroom with some blue paint he had. I was very thankful for it. It turned out to be two different blues and a very rushed job. But it was not the turquoise green anymore so I was happy.
| Blue paint all over my white crown molding! |
| More blue paint all over the crown molding |
I told myself after my son was born I would have time to paint it another color and to fix all the over paint and under painted spots. Well yeah right! As a first time mom I had no clue there would be no more free time. Its a myth!
| Mix matched water handles! |
| Ugly light fixture and more blue paint on the crown molding |
| You can see on the edges the turquoise paint that was once there! |
Now that I have taken a closer look at my bathroom I realize theres more than paint that needs to be fixed. I have the ugliest light fixture that needs to go bad! It even has a burnt out light that I have yet to replace due to my hate for the fixture. Its an odd bulb that I need to go to the hardware store for.
| Now there's white paint on the blue paint, its a mess! |
| My beautiful crown molding is a mess! |
The handles on the sink cupboard are gold while other handles and towel racks are a silver color. The bathtub water spout is capped off and we have a hand held sprayer for it and the knobs for hot and cold are a mix match. It works but it could be so much better! This is also our guest bathroom which at times is very embarrassing since people we love and friends see it! I am lucky to have an extra bathroom in my home, I dont want to be a complainer but oh my its in need of a makeover!
